Books for new parents serve as comprehensive guides that navigate the complex journey of early parenthood, offering essential knowledge and practical strategies for raising healthy, happy children. These specialized publications combine decades of pediatric research, child development expertise, and real-world parenting experiences to create invaluable resources for first-time and experienced parents alike. The primary function of books for new parents centers on providing evidence-based information about infant care, feeding schedules, sleep training, developmental milestones, and emotional bonding techniques. Modern parenting books incorporate cutting-edge research in neuroscience, psychology, and pediatric medicine to deliver scientifically-backed advice that promotes optimal child development. Technological features within contemporary books for new parents include QR codes linking to video demonstrations, interactive checklists, downloadable tracking sheets, and access to online communities where parents can share experiences and seek additional support. These publications address critical topics such as breastfeeding techniques, diaper changing procedures, recognizing illness symptoms, establishing routines, managing postpartum depression, and fostering secure attachment relationships. The applications of books for new parents extend beyond basic childcare instructions, encompassing guidance for managing work-life balance, maintaining relationships during transition periods, and preparing older siblings for family changes. Many books feature age-specific chapters that grow with families, providing relevant information from pregnancy through toddlerhood and beyond. Emergency care sections equip parents with life-saving knowledge, while troubleshooting guides help resolve common challenges like colic, feeding difficulties, and sleep disruptions. Books for new parents often include cultural considerations, addressing diverse family structures and parenting philosophies to ensure inclusivity and relevance across different backgrounds. The comprehensive nature of these resources makes them indispensable companions for parents seeking confidence, knowledge, and reassurance during their parenting journey.

24/7 Emergency Reference and Problem-Solving Support

24/7 Emergency Reference and Problem-Solving Support

Books for new parents provide invaluable emergency reference capabilities that offer immediate access to critical information during urgent situations when professional help may not be readily available. These publications include comprehensive sections dedicated to recognizing and responding to common pediatric emergencies such as choking, high fevers, allergic reactions, and breathing difficulties. The emergency reference features present clear, step-by-step instructions with accompanying illustrations that enable parents to respond effectively during high-stress situations. Unlike internet searches that may provide contradictory or unreliable information, books for new parents offer vetted, professional guidance that parents can trust during critical moments. The emergency sections typically include decision trees that help parents determine when home treatment is appropriate versus when immediate medical attention is necessary. These resources provide specific symptom descriptions and severity indicators that guide parental decision-making during health concerns. Books for new parents often include emergency contact templates and important information checklists that help parents communicate effectively with healthcare providers during crisis situations. The immediate accessibility of physical books ensures that emergency information remains available even during power outages, internet failures, or when electronic devices are unavailable. Problem-solving sections address common non-emergency challenges such as feeding difficulties, sleep disruptions, excessive crying, and behavioral concerns with practical strategies that parents can implement immediately. The 24/7 availability aspect proves especially valuable during nighttime hours when pediatric offices are closed and emergency rooms may be overcrowded with non-urgent cases. Books for new parents featuring emergency reference sections undergo regular medical review to ensure accuracy and currency with evolving treatment protocols. The problem-solving approach teaches parents to assess situations systematically, building confidence and competence that extends beyond specific emergency scenarios. These publications often include medication dosage charts, normal vital sign ranges, and age-appropriate first aid techniques that every parent should know. The comprehensive emergency reference capabilities make books for new parents essential safety resources that can literally save lives while providing peace of mind for worried parents navigating the challenges of early childhood care.
